WBTET UP Exam Pattern
Topics | Question | Marks | Duration |
Language I (Hindi/ Bengali/ Santali/ Urdu/ Nepali/ Telugu/ Oriya) | 30 questions | 30 marks | 2 hours 30 minutes |
Child Development andEducation | 30 questions | 30 marks | |
Language II ( English) | 30 questions | 30 marks | |
Mathematics and science or Sociology | 60 questions | 60 marks | |
Grand Total | 150 questions | 150 marks |
Note: There is no negative marking for West Bengal Teacher Eligibility Test (UP WBTET) 2025

WB TET Minimum Qualifying Marks 2021
Paper Type | Qualifying Marks |
Paper I | Reserved – 55%General – 60% |
Paper-II | SC/OBC/ST and Others – 55%General – 60% |
Paper I & Paper II | Reserved Category – 55%Unreserved – 60% |
WB TET Eligibility Criteria 2025
- Upper Primary Level Minimum Qualification
The candidate must have completed BSc/BA or equivalent education
(or)
candidate must have a minimum of 50% marks in the BEd/Secondary education exam
(or)
candidate must be qualified for the final four years in Bachelor in Elementary Education
(or)
Candidate must be appearing in final two years BA/ BSc Diploma in Education and clear the exam with a minimum of 45% marks.
- Age Relaxation: Candidates who fall under Exempted Category, ST, OBC-B, SC, PH, DH (Death-in-harness), ex-servicemen, and OBC-A will have a relaxation of 5% marks in Higher Secondary or its equivalent.
- Age Limit: There is no upper age limit for West Bengal Teacher Eligibility Test (WB TET) 2021. However, all candidates must be at least 18 years of age.
